Sai Meera finishes 26th

NEW DELHI: India's Sai Meera (5.5 points) finished 26th in the ninth Obert international open chess tournament after losing her ninth and final round game to Spain's Jorge Cuadras Avellana at Banyoles, Spain, on Thursday.

Swati Mohota (five) defeated Dutchman Lance Oldenhuis to take the 51st spot, two ahead of Prasanna Rao (five), who lost to another Dutchman Dennis Ruijgrok. Veteran Victor Korchnoi (seven) topped a six-way tie to the take the title.
